Known Issue: Updates to InCopy CS Debug install don't update InCopyFileActions plugin
Summary
Updates to an installation of the debug build of InCopy CS don't always update the InCopyFileActions plugin
The InCopy CS SDK CD may install the InCopyFileActions plugin 'read-only' on Windows when installing the debug build. This 'read-only' status may prevent this plugin from being updated when you later run an update installer for this build.
Solution:
Prior to installing an update to the InCopy CS debug build on Windows check the properties of the existing 'InCopy CS\Plug-Ins\UI\InCopyFileActions.apln' plugin. Verify that the 'read-only' attribute is unchecked prior to running the update installer
